Output c592e0986e831995dfdbba9275ec45bcfa8643b14b595f380472b369c1514279:1

value
16362092
script pubkey
OP_0 OP_PUSHBYTES_20 bb44bdbc18dd3cd748d72a2fc0a104e2071e507e
address
bc1qhdztm0qcm57dwjxh9ghupggyugr3u5r70qan5l
transaction
c592e0986e831995dfdbba9275ec45bcfa8643b14b595f380472b369c1514279
confirmations
215455
spent
true